Why PayID Is a Standout at SkyCrown
For Australian players, PayID is one of the most useful additions in the Sky Crown cashier. It connects to Australia’s real-time banking infrastructure and lets you send funds using an easy identifier such as a mobile number or email address, instead of manually entering full bank account details every time.
Using PayID SkyCrown is one of the fastest ways to fund your account with Australian dollars. Deposits are typically instant, there are no casino-side fees, and the method works smoothly with many major Australian banks. For players who want a direct local option without relying on cards or external wallets, it’s a very convenient fit.
Setup is also simple. In most cases, you only need to have PayID enabled in your banking app. Once that is active, the deposit flow at Sky Crown is straightforward and familiar.
Key benefits of PayID at SkyCrown:
- Instant AUD deposits
- No internal casino fees
- Supported by many major Australian banks
- Easy to use through mobile banking
- Good alternative to cards for local players
In many cases, PayID is mainly used for deposits rather than withdrawals. If a withdrawal back through PayID is not available on your account, you would usually need to cash out through bank transfer, an eligible e-wallet, or cryptocurrency instead.

Crypto Banking at SkyCrown for Faster Cashouts
Sky Crown is notably crypto-friendly, and that matters for players who want speed, flexibility, and broad coin support. Both deposits and withdrawals are available with multiple cryptocurrencies, making digital assets one of the most efficient ways to move money in and out of the casino.
Supported cryptocurrencies include:
- Bitcoin (BTC)
- Litecoin (LTC)
- Ethereum (ETH)
- Dogecoin (DOGE)
- Bitcoin Cash (BCH)
- Ripple (XRP)
- BNB
- Cardano (ADA)
- Tron (TRX)
- USDT (Tether)
Crypto minimums are often lower than fiat deposits. Typical entry points can include:
- BTC: from around 0.0001
- LTC: from around 0.01
- ETH: from around 0.01
- DOGE: from around 1
- BCH: from around 0.001
These values can vary slightly in AUD equivalent depending on market rates, but they generally make crypto accessible even for smaller deposits.
One reason many players see crypto as the fast withdrawal SkyCrown option is that there are fewer middlemen involved. Once your withdrawal is approved internally, the transfer can be sent directly to your wallet, and certain coins may arrive within minutes depending on network conditions. In practice, crypto payouts are often among the quickest available methods after approval.
Sky Crown does not charge internal casino fees for crypto transactions. The only usual cost is the standard blockchain or network fee attached to the coin you are using.
A quick note on volatility: if you withdraw in crypto, the value you receive can fluctuate based on the market price at the time the transaction is processed. That is worth keeping in mind, especially with more volatile coins.
